Medical School Costs for Nontraditional Students WebStudents often are confused by pre-medical post-baccalaureate programs. There are so many to choose from. In general, premed postbac programs can be separated into two distinct types of programs: (1) remedial programs for college pre-meds who want to improve their GPAs and (2) “career changer” programs for students who have never taken …

WebPost-baccalaureate study is for students who have already received a bachelor's degree from an accredited institution and want to complete additional college coursework.
